登入MySQL遭遇错误?教你如何快速诊断与解决问题!
登入mysql错误

首页 2025-07-31 20:04:53



深入解析“登入MySQL错误”及其解决方案 在当今信息化社会中,数据库的重要性不言而喻

    MySQL作为一种广泛使用的关系型数据库管理系统,以其稳定性、易用性和强大的功能赢得了众多企业和开发者的青睐

    然而,即便是这样一款成熟的软件,用户在使用过程中也难免会遇到各种问题,其中“登入MySQL错误”就是一个较为常见且令人头疼的问题

    本文旨在深入剖析这一错误的成因,并提供有效的解决方案,帮助用户快速恢复数据库的正常使用

     一、错误成因分析 “登入MySQL错误”可能由多种原因引起,以下是一些常见的错误成因: 1.用户名或密码错误:这是最为常见的原因

    用户在输入用户名或密码时,可能由于疏忽或记忆错误,导致无法成功登入

     2.权限问题:MySQL用户权限设置非常灵活,但也因此容易出错

    如果用户没有足够的权限访问某个数据库或执行特定操作,系统就会拒绝登入

     3.服务未启动:如果MySQL服务没有正常启动,用户自然无法连接到数据库

    这可能是由于服务器故障、配置错误或维护操作导致的

     4.网络问题:对于远程连接MySQL的用户来说,网络问题是一个常见的障碍

    网络不稳定、防火墙设置不当或IP地址被封锁,都可能导致登入失败

     5.配置文件错误:MySQL的配置文件(如my.cnf或my.ini)中包含了众多重要的设置信息

    如果这些文件中的某些参数设置不当,就可能引发登入错误

     6.版本不兼容:客户端与服务器端的MySQL版本如果不兼容,也可能导致登入失败

    尤其是当客户端版本过低,无法识别服务器端的新特性时,这种问题尤为突出

     二、解决方案探讨 针对上述错误成因,我们可以采取以下措施来解决“登入MySQL错误”的问题: 1.核对用户名和密码:首先,用户应该仔细检查输入的用户名和密码是否正确

    如果不确定,可以尝试重置密码或联系数据库管理员获取帮助

     2.检查权限设置:通过查看MySQL的用户权限表(如user表),可以确认用户是否具有访问数据库的权限

    必要时,管理员可以调整权限设置,以满足用户的访问需求

     3.启动MySQL服务:如果发现MySQL服务未启动,用户应尝试手动启动服务

    在Linux系统中,可以使用`service mysql start`或`systemctl start mysql`等命令;在Windows系统中,则可以通过服务管理器来操作

     4.排查网络问题:对于远程连接的用户,首先需要确保网络连接是稳定的

    其次,应检查防火墙设置,确保MySQL的端口(默认为3306)没有被阻止

    此外,如果是IP地址被封锁,需要联系网络管理员进行解封

     5.修正配置文件:如果用户对MySQL的配置文件进行了修改,建议仔细检查修改后的内容是否正确

    特别是要注意端口号、数据目录、用户权限等关键参数的设置

    如有必要,可以恢复到修改前的状态或参考官方文档进行配置

     6.更新客户端版本:如果登入错误是由于客户端版本过低导致的,用户应尽快升级到与服务器端兼容的客户端版本

    在升级过程中,注意备份重要数据以防万一

     三、预防措施与建议 除了上述解决方案外,为了避免“登入MySQL错误”的频繁发生,我们还应该采取以下预防措施: 1.定期备份数据:无论数据库运行得多么稳定,定期备份数据都是必不可少的

    这样,在遇到问题时,我们可以迅速恢复到正常状态,减少损失

     2.监控数据库状态:通过使用专业的监控工具或服务,我们可以实时监控数据库的运行状态、性能指标和安全情况

    一旦发现异常,就可以立即采取措施进行处理

     3.规范操作流程:对于数据库管理员和普通用户来说,遵循规范的操作流程至关重要

    例如,在修改配置或执行重要操作前,应先进行备份;在远程连接时,应使用安全的连接方式等

     4.持续学习与更新:随着技术的不断发展,MySQL也在不断更新迭代

    作为用户,我们应该保持对新技术的关注和学习,以便更好地应对可能出现的问题

     四、结语 “登入MySQL错误”虽然令人烦恼,但并非无法解决

    通过深入分析错误成因、采取有效的解决方案以及加强预防措施,我们可以最大限度地减少这类错误的发生,确保数据库的稳定运行和数据的安全可靠

    希望本文能对遇到此类问题的用户有所帮助

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道